Integrating Mindfulness: Practical Frameworks for Tech Teams
Implementing mindfulness in a tech-driven environment doesn't require hours of meditation or a complete overhaul of workflows. Instead, it involves integrating small, consistent practices that align with the pace and demands of tech work. The goal is to cultivate 'micro-moments' of awareness that collectively build resilience and enhance performance.
One actionable framework involves 'Mindful Sprint Planning.' Before diving into sprint tasks, a team can engage in a 2-5 minute guided breathing exercise. This collective pause helps clear mental clutter, align intentions, and foster a sense of shared presence, leading to more realistic estimations and better task prioritization. For individual tech professionals, adopting 'Mindful Coding Sessions' can be transformative. Dedicate specific blocks of time (e.g., 25-minute Pomodoro cycles) to deep work, intentionally minimizing distractions and periodically checking in with your breath and body posture. This not only enhances focus but also helps prevent strain and fatigue.
Another practical strategy is the 'Digital Detox Micro-Break.' Instead of mindlessly scrolling during short breaks, step away from all screens for 5 minutes. Engage your senses: observe the sky, listen to ambient sounds, or simply feel your feet on the ground. This deliberate disconnection helps reset the mind and reduces cognitive overload. For virtual meetings, encourage 'Mindful Listening.' Instead of multitasking, actively listen to speakers, observe non-verbal cues, and practice a brief pause before responding. This improves communication clarity and fosters a more respectful and productive meeting culture.
